This Southerly 100 was built in 1987 by Northshore and has been in her present ownership for 14 years. They are a go-anywhere cruiser with a swing keel for shallow waters and confident offshore performance. Spacious, sturdy, and easy to handle.

Accommodation

Offering up to 5 berths in a well-ventilated interior. Up forward cabin with two single berths (over and under with an infill for the lower berth). Hull ports for extra natural lighting and stowage on shelving and under berths. Moving aft into the saloon, there is a U shaped dinette to port and settee berth to starboard. The saloon table (with extensions) slides up to the deckhead for extra space or drops to make a double berth (with infill cushion). Stepping up, you have an interior helm and navigation station to starboard with a chart table. The L shaped galley is to port and has hot and cold pressurised fresh water supply to the twin stainless steel sinks, two burner gas cooker with grill and oven, refrigerator, and loads of stowage. In the port aft quarter, there is a spacious single berth. The separate heads compartment is to starboard and has a manual marine toilet. Hand basin and shower. Curtains to all hull ports. Patterned cloth upholstery.

Mechanical Systems

Located behind the companionway stairs is the 2001 Yanmar 3GM30F, a regularly serviced marine diesel engine. This boasts a 100 litre capacity stainless steel fuel tank. Shaft drive to a fixed three blade propeller. 3 cylinders, 27hp, freshwater cooled via a heat exchanger. Rope cutter. BOWTHRUSTER.

  • Construction

    Built by Northshore Yachts in 1987. White GRP hull with blue style stripes and teak rubbing strakes. White GRP coachroof with moulded non-skid decks. Southerly swing up keel with an electric hydraulic lift system with a manual override. 0.69m draft with keel up and 1.78m with keel down. Wheel steering to skeg hung rudder.
